T-Mobile internet access
I just received my new Treo 650 (unbranded/unlocked) and aside from the coma it's going into after the screen dims for 25 mins. (see my other post), I love it. I have T-Mobile service and the $5.99/mo. internet plan. I can surf the web, get my Gmail via VersaMail, but have found that any other application that needs to retrieve information from the internet will error out, unable to get the info (e.g., TreoAlarm, Google Maps, even my work email using the Exchange ActiveSync server). Any ideas why this would be?
Not sure if it's related, but I tried installing OperaMini beta 4 but that errored out as well. Has anyone been able to successfully use it with T-Mobile with the same data plan?

OperaMini uses Java VM. Java VM has some settings in the Prefs application. There, you should be able to enter the proxy settings for Java apps. Since you are t-mobile user, use 216.155.165.050:8080 for proxy.
